L&I IT Application Developer Journey
Job summary
Work model
Requirements
Must have:
- Eight or more years of professional experience building and enhancing applications with tools and languages such as Visual Studio, C#, VB.Net, ASP.Net, HTML, CSS, JavaScript, XML, jQuery, MVC or MWM, WPF, ADO, WCF, and JSON, along with database development using T-SQL, stored procedures, and Entity Framework, unit testing, and development standards in a managed environment.
- Alternatively, a bachelors degree or higher in computer science, computer programming, or a closely related discipline plus four years of recent professional experience with the same application, database, testing, and standards-based development work.
- Alternatively, an associates degree in computer science, computer programming, or a closely related discipline plus six years of recent professional experience with the same application, database, testing, and standards-based development work.
- The ability to learn and grow.
- The ability to respond to and meet the needs of others.
Preferred:
- One year of experience working on an Agile Scrum team.
Responsibilities
- Design, build, maintain, and improve applications that support agency programs as part of an Agile development team.
- Develop and support software applications, application interfaces, and web services.
- Translate business requirements into application features.
- Advise management and help coordinate work items across several applications.
- Create prototypes that support business functionality.
- Analyze, troubleshoot, and resolve technical issues involving applications, environments, platforms, software, or hardware.
- Participate in incident response and problem management efforts to identify and deliver solutions.
- Use the software development lifecycle to plan, analyze, design, develop, and test applications and interfaces.
- Apply agency technology standards and procedures to deliver aligned solutions.
- Document technical specifications, network diagrams, application behavior, deployment plans, and release notes.
- Research complex technical issues involving application development, database design, platform configuration, performance, security, and data integrity.
- Stay current on evolving technology trends and evaluate emerging tools for possible implementation.
Company
We are the Washington State Department of Labor & Industries, committed to keeping Washington safe and working. Our Applications & Data Management program brings together multiple Agile teams that deliver advanced web capabilities to citizens and businesses across the state.
This is a full-time, permanent Journey-Level role based in Tumwater, WA, with a flexible hybrid work arrangement and the possibility of telework up to full time, subject to occasional in-person meetings and training or business needs. We offer a modern work environment, excellent benefits, flexible scheduling options, paid leave, tuition reimbursement, an Infants at Work Program, and a strong retirement package.
